Milburn
Hamlet
Milburn is an unincorporated community in Carlisle County, Kentucky, United States. Its elevation is 482 feet, and it is located at. Located along Kentucky Route 80 at its junction with Kentucky Routes 1371 and 1377, Milburn lies amid rolling countryside…
Fancy Farm
Hamlet
Photo: Micah Drushal, CC BY 2.0.
Fancy Farm is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in Graves County, Kentucky, United States, 10 miles northwest of the county seat, Mayfield. Fancy Farm is situated 6 miles east of Milburn Cemetery.
